Sex crazed

By VANESSA E CHAMBERS 

THEY say that love will make you do crazy things, and yearning for some good loving can turn the sanest person into a crazed fool. What is the craziest thing you have ever done to have sex?

Jason:

I remember when I was younger and living in the country, there was this girl who I liked. She lived a few houses down the road. One night her family was going to church and she told them she was sick, just so she could stay home and be with me. I had to go through a few bushes to get to her, because I didn’t want to be seen leaving my house going to hers. Some of the yards back then had graves in them, and as a boy growing up all I heard were duppy stories, so I used to stay far from the graves. But that night no duppy could stop me. I had no problem jumping on graves to go to her house as I moved like Flash Gordon. But you see when I was coming back, mi ketch mi fraid. I swore that a duppy followed me home that night.

Anneika:

I was sex whipped; this guy was really good and he is still the best I have ever had. He made me do things I always said I would never do, things like supporting a man. He had me paying his bills and helping out with his rent from time to time. But then I wised up. The sex was phenomenal but I wasn’t going to go broke to attain an orgasm.

Evon:

I skipped work to drive all the way from Kingston to Negril with only a thousand dollars to my name. That is the longest journey I have ever taken to get some, only to drive all the way back unhappy because I didn’t get any. She had an emergency and had to go to work. It’s not happening again. I used up all that gas for nothing.

Judz:

I had just done surgery and I was told not to do anything physical but I couldn’t help it. My boyfriend came over to check on me and the next thing I know we had sex. A few minutes later I was in pain as a few of my stitches burst, and I had to go to the doctor.

Sheldon:

I handwashed my girlfriend’s panties. She told me that she wasn’t going to have sex with me anymore because I wasn’t treating her right but I wanted some so badly that I was willing to do anything. So she told me that since I wanted to take her panties off I should also wash them, so I did.
